Noj Posted July 28, 2014 Share Posted July 28, 2014 You can gear down, simply by fitting a lower tooth pinny of the right pitch, rw racing will no doubt make one (listed on MS site) What C rating is the lipo? Has it been balance charged and stored in between runs? I also suspect that your can is a blue finned one? 380 rotor, 540 can, so not as efficient as a true 540, ergo will run hot as it is under more stress. I would be stripping the truck down and making sure all parts are moving freely...a couple of grinding bearings will initiate heat build up...and my experience says where there's two, there's always more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
